POSSIBLE DELAY FOR TENANCY DEPOSIT PROTECTION SCHEME
Landlord Zone 10 jan' 07
Leaders warn of possible delay for forthcoming Tenancy Deposit Protection Scheme. Leaders, the UK largest independently owned letting specialists, are warning of a possible delay in the long-awaited Tenancy Deposit Protection (TDP) Scheme due to come into force on 6th April. Says Leaders Managing Director, Paul Weller: We are astonished to learn that the secondary legislation necessary for the implementation of the TDP Scheme has not yet been laid before Parliament because it is still awaiting clearance by the Welsh Assembly.
